For Broncos Fans in the "Land of Enchantment"
Good News New Mexico fans of the Denver Broncos! New Mexico's CW (Channel 19) in Albuquerque will show three out of four pre-season games.
Here are the games and times (Mountain Daylight Time)
Broncos at San Francisco, August 14 at 8 PM
Broncos at Seattle, August 22 at 8:30 PM
Broncos VS Arizona, September 3 at 7 PM
What makes this even better is the conquered fader nation is not being broadcast here in New Mexico for the first time in a long time. Enjoy the pre-season!
